Trading pairs have a lot to do with why everything moves together, if we wish to avoid this then BTC must be replaced as a correlation of value. Look into what Russia is doing with legislation, all crypto will be valued in their own crypto. This makes me think that the correlation between price and value will no longer rely strictly on BTC volatity, yet if implemented incorectly it could result in devaluing their own crypto rupal.

My understanding is that it will not be backed but rather honoured at a 1-1 value crypto - fiat, this puts the fiat in place of profiting from volatility of crypto and hedging against sanctions influencing their current financial situation.

Look at Korea, street value is way higher then institutional value and is precisely the reason coincap delisted all Korean exchanges from the market aggregate. With access limited to the general public(bank restrictions) you could simply buy and sell on the street for a profit, then that individual would try sell for further profit driving the price way above its starting values trickling back into exchanges through the speculative mentality “well its worth that much on the street”.

I can see without centralization of their crypto and control of trading pairs this could result in a devalueing of both currencies, regulations will be the deciding factor, will we see a new sector on the financial boards around the world? I think so!
